The 434th U.S. Army Band was originally constituted in the Army of the United States on 20 October 1943 and activated on 1 November 1943 at Camp Barkeley, Texas. Throughout its history, the band provided musical support for military ceremonies, morale events, and community outreach, primarily serving within the United States Army Reserve framework. The unit was known for its professionalism and dedication, performing at numerous official functions and public events. After decades of distinguished service, the 434th U.S. Army Band was inactivated, leaving a legacy of musical excellence and esprit de corps within the Army Reserve.
